Indian River County, Florida <br /> Notes To Financial Statements <br /> Year Ended September 30, 2003 <br /> NOTE 1 - SUMMARY OF SIGNIFICANTACCOUNTING POLICIES - Continued <br /> C. Basis of Presentation - Continued <br /> 4. Non -current Governmental Assets/Liabilities : <br /> GASB Statement 34 requires non-current governmental assets, such as land and buildings, and non-current governmental <br /> liabilities, such as general obligation bonds and capital leases, be reported in the governmental activities column in the <br /> government-wide statement of net assets . <br /> D. Assets , Liabilities, and Net Assets or Equity <br /> 1 . Cash and Cash Equivalents <br /> The County maintains a cash and investment pool that is available for use by all funds . Earnings from the <br /> pooled investments are allocated to the respective funds based on applicable cash participation by each fund. <br /> The investment pool is managed such that all participating funds have the ability to deposit and withdraw cash <br /> as if they were demand deposit accounts . Therefore, all balances representing participants ' equity in the <br /> investment pools are classified as cash and cash equivalents for financial statement purposes . In addition, <br /> longer-term investments are held by several of the County ' s funds and are reported as investments on these <br /> statements . Cash and cash equivalents of the constitutional officers are maintained in separate accounts , but <br /> have been combined with the Board ' s cash and cash equivalents for financial statement purposes . <br /> 2 . Investments <br /> Investments consist of U . S . Treasury Securities , U . S . Government Agency Securities , a guaranteed investment <br /> contract, the Local Government Surplus Funds Trust Fund Investment Pool (Pool) and the Florida Local <br /> Government Investment Trust Fund (Trust) . Except for the Pool and the Trust, investments are reported at their <br /> fair value based on the average price obtained from three brokers/dealers . Fair value of the Pool and the Trust <br /> are based on the fair value per share of the underlying portfolio . <br /> 3 . Allowance for Doubtful Accounts <br /> The County provides an allowance for water and sewer accounts receivable that may become uncollectable . At <br /> September 30 , 2003 , this allowance was $274, 988 . No other allowances for doubtful accounts are maintained since <br /> other fund accounts receivable are considered collectable as reported at September 30, 2003 , <br /> 4 . Receivables and Payables <br /> Activity between funds that are representative of lending/borrowing arrangements outstanding at the end of the fiscal <br /> year are referred to as " due to/from other funds". Any residual balances outstanding between the governmental <br /> activities and business-type activities are reported in the govemment-wide financial statements as "internal <br /> balances" . All receivables are shown net of an allowance for doubtful accounts . Receivables in excess of 180 days <br /> comprise the trade accounts receivable allowance for doubtful accounts . <br /> 44 <br />
